#CB610C Hex Color Code

#CB610C

The Hexadecimal Color #CB610C is a contrast shade of Chocolate. #CB610C RGB value is rgb(203, 97, 12). RGB Color Model of #CB610C consists of 79% red, 38% green and 4% blue. HSL color Mode of #CB610C has 27°(degrees) Hue, 89% Saturation and 42% Lightness. #CB610C color has an wavelength of 603n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#CB610C is #CC6633.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#CB610C is #C61. The Closest Color to #CB610C is #D2691E. Official Name of #CB610C Hex Code is Indochine.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#CB610C is 0 Cyan 52 Magenta 94 Yellow 20 Black and #CB610C CMY is 0, 52, 94.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#CB610C is hsl(27,89,42,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(27, 94, 80).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#CB610C is 28.97, 21.28, 2.93.
Hex8 Value of #CB610C is #CB610CFF. Decimal Value of #CB610C is 13328652 and Octal Value of #CB610C is 62660414. Binary Value of #CB610C is 11001011, 1100001, 1100 and Android of #CB610C is 4291518732 / 0xffcb610c.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#CB610C is 0.545, 0.4, 0.4 and YIQ Color Space of #CB610C is 119.004, 90.4759, -4.033.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#CB610C is 29.9, 15.76, 3.26.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#CB610C is 53.25, 37.98, 59.47.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#CB610C is 53.25, 87.78, 47.2.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#CB610C is 53.25, 70.56, 57.44. Hunter Lab variable of #CB610C is 46.13, 31.37, 28.53.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#CB610C

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
